At what latitude would you find a lower absolute humidity?
1 Answer
Dec 30, 2017
in polar zone
Explanation:
as you can see from the diagram, water can solubilize in air much less when the temperature is lower (1 gramm of water in 1 kg of dry air at -15°C). Despite of relative humidity is about 100% there is less water than in desert where, for example, with an relative humidity of 10 % you can find at 30°C, 3 g of water
